My grandfather did indeed remain single his entire life.
I don't want to mention my grandfather's affairs to Chen Zudao because it would be disrespectful to talk about these things with outsiders.
However, Chen Zudao has clearly misunderstood. He thinks that the "neighbor" I mentioned who can brew peach blossom white wine is just an excuse, and that "Uncle Daban" is actually my grandfather.
In order to cooperate with Bai Jing, I had no choice but to speak vaguely, with the aim of coaxing Chen Zudao into revealing some things as soon as possible.
But I didn't expect that my casual reply would instantly change the atmosphere.
Chen Zudao jolted as if he had been electrocuted, still holding the wine bowl to his lips, his eyes wide like copper bells, staring straight at me!
Seeing his expression, I felt a sudden chill, and a scene flashed through my mind again.
The scene I 'saw' sent chills down my spine. I suddenly flung my hand, threw the wine glass in my hand at Chen Zudao's face, and stood up, hastily retreating.
But I overlooked one thing.
Chen Zudao's house is filled with retro furniture inside and out, and I was sitting in a round-backed chair as well.
I hurriedly stepped back, but then sat back down in the chair.
Thinking of the terrible things that might happen immediately, I didn't bother to stand up anymore. I kicked the table, causing the chair and the chair to tip backward.
However, I was still a step too slow in reacting.
Chen Zudao didn't dodge at all; as the wine glass smashed in his face, the wine bowl in his hand fell to the ground. Even as I kicked the table, he had already reached out his hand.
He was tall and had long arms. I had barely fallen backward when he grabbed my right shoulder with one hand.
"Sanqi! Are you crazy?!" Bai Jing clearly hadn't realized the seriousness of the situation.
I'm like a mute eating bitter melon; I can't express my suffering.
After Chen Zudao grabbed me, he seemed to collapse. He suddenly opened his mouth and burst into tears.
I could only look at Bai Jing for help, but she had already drunk quite a bit and was quite slow to react.
She didn't even realize that I was on the verge of life and death.
I believe Chen Zudao had no intention of hurting me, but a giant whose emotions fluctuate wildly and who is drunk is extremely dangerous in every way.
He only grabbed my shoulder with his left hand, but he couldn't control the pressure at all.
I feel like my shoulder blades are about to be crushed.
What's worse, his thumb, which is almost twice as thick and long as an average person's, is pressing on my Adam's apple.
I couldn't break free, so I could only lower my chin and twist my neck to hold on.
In this situation, he doesn't need to increase his strength. As long as I can't hold on and I loosen my grip even slightly, he will crush my Adam's apple and kill me!
Bai Jing finally realized something was wrong and rushed forward to help.
However, by this time Chen Zudao had completely lost control.
After a deafening wail, before Bai Jing could even get close, he put both his hands on my shoulders.
In the same posture, the tips of the two thumbs are overlapped.
I felt my vision go black, and I could no longer resist. I cried out, "I'm going to die," and the next moment, I completely lost consciousness...
I don't know how much time had passed when I suddenly overheard a conversation between two people.
"Ancestor, he's alright now. You didn't sleep all night, you should still go..."
It was Bai Jing who spoke, but before she could finish, she was interrupted by a weak voice:
"I'm alright... I almost killed him, I almost killed him... I must stay here and wait for him to wake up so I can apologize to him..."
Upon recognizing Chen Zudao's voice, a surge of violent anger suddenly welled up within me.
I didn't open my eyes, and when I tried to speak, my throat hurt, and I coughed for a while before it eased up a little.
Chen Zudao and Bai Jing said at the same time, "He's awake!"
"Yeah, looks like I'm not dead yet."
I said coldly, but still didn't open my eyes.
"what!"
Chen Zudao suddenly let out a strange cry, "Little brother! You...you are little brother!" At this moment, I hadn't realized something was wrong. I was just unable to suppress my anger. I felt that he was very close to me, and I couldn't help but follow the sound and slap him hard across the face.
"Snapped!"
The slap landed squarely, and I opened my eyes and sat up abruptly.
Chen Zudao sat beside him, his face pale, with a clear red handprint on one cheek.
Seeing him staring straight at me only fueled my anger. I slowly lowered my gaze and landed on his prominent Adam's apple.
"Don't do anything rash!" Bai Jing seemed to sense that I had murderous intent and hurriedly stepped forward to stop me.
She reacted quickly, but was still a step too slow.
As soon as she took a step, I clenched my right fist, my middle finger knuckle sticking out, and punched Chen Zudao.
Chen Zudao seemed frozen in place, making no move to resist or dodge.
Just as the punch was about to hit his Adam's apple, a hand suddenly reached out from the side.
The owner of this hand did not directly stop me, but instead slashed across and covered Chen Zudao's neck.
My intended fatal blow landed on the back of this man's hand.
A cracking sound of bone breaking rang out.
To me, it sounded like a thunderclap in my ear.
What was I just doing?
Chen Zudao almost killed me, but I'm still alive.
He lost control after drinking, but what was wrong with me?
How could I so easily want to take his life?
"Get out of my way, all of you. If he wants me dead, then I deserve to die. None of you are allowed to stop him."
Chen Zudao was still looking at me. He raised his hand to block the hand that was protecting him, and actually smiled at me.
I was shocked to realize that things had gone out of control. In the midst of my shock, I discovered that there was another person in the room besides Chen Zudao and Bai Jing.
This was a man of similar height and build to me, wearing silver-rimmed metal-framed glasses. Judging by his age, he was definitely no more than thirty.
The person who just protected Chen Zudao was this person.
"Cough...cough...cough..."
I coughed again, and the saliva I spat out was tinged with blood.
The bespectacled man had a visibly fractured hand, and was grimacing in pain as he handed me a medicine bottle with his other hand.
"Your injury isn't too serious, but you'll need at least a week to recover. Ugh... I'm in a much worse situation. It takes a hundred days to recover from a broken bone, and I won't be able to work for at least half a year."
Chen Zudao said calmly, "You like that painting, right? Take it as compensation."
The bespectacled man was taken aback: "Grandpa, are you really willing to give me the painting?"
Chen Zudao said expressionlessly, "I always keep my word."
The bespectacled man stood there stunned for a full half minute, glanced at me twice, and then his face lit up with surprise and delight. He stretched out his left hand and exclaimed excitedly:
"Hello, my name is Li Tao, and I practice traditional Chinese medicine. My father was the health care doctor for my grandfather. After my father passed away, I took over his position."
"Chinese medicine?"
I already felt bad for him, so I reached out and shook his hand.
Just as I was about to say a few words of apology, he withdrew his hand and pulled out a business card from the bag where he had taken out the medicine bottle, and gave it to me.
I took it and looked at it, somewhat puzzled, and asked:
"Kumutang? Is it a traditional Chinese medicine clinic?"
Li Tao laughed and said, "That's right. Many people think this name is unlucky, but if you think about it carefully, 'a withered tree can sprout again in spring' only proves how awesome our clinic is, right? Haha... hiss..."
When I heard this, I felt that it did make some sense, but it still didn't completely dispel my doubts.
I held up my business card to him and asked, "Aren't you called Li Tao? Why does your business card say 'Li Si'?"
Li Tao smiled again, but this time, the smile had a strange quality to it:
"Kumutang not only treats patients, but also solves other problems. The doctors who make house calls never use their real names, but use numbers as code names. I am Li Tao, and also Li Si; hehe, when my father was alive, he was also Li Si."
